Position
Tope is an experienced advocate, appearing regularly in various courts and tribunals. She specialises in professional discipline, regulation and international arbitration.
A Fellow of the Chartered Institute of Arbitrators and a dual qualified barrister (England and Wales and Nigeria), Tope acts as arbitrator and counsel in disputes. She is a member of the Lagos Chamber of Commerce International Arbitration Centre’s panel of neutrals (LACIAC), the CIArb’s Business Arbitration Scheme and she receives appointments as an adjudicator under CEDR’s RICS and CISAS schemes.
Tope has broad expertise in professional disciplinary work, particularly regarding matters before the NMC, ACCA, ICAEW and the BSB. She conducts lengthy substantive hearings in addition to appearing at the interim order and interim order review stage. Her regulatory practice includes financial services. As a former Financial Ombudsman, she has extensive experience of retail banking disputes, Consumer Credit Act matters and financial mis-selling claims.
